National Retail Properties Business Overview & Revenue Model

Company DescriptionNational Retail Properties invests primarily in high-quality retail properties subject generally to long-term, net leases. As of September 30, 2020, the company owned 3,114 properties in 48 states with a gross leasable area of approximately 32.4 million square feet and with a weighted average remaining lease term of 10.7 years.
How the Company Makes MoneyNational Retail Properties generates revenue primarily through the ownership and leasing of retail properties under long-term, net lease agreements. In these agreements, tenants are responsible for paying the majority of the operating expenses, such as property taxes, insurance, and maintenance, in addition to their rent. This model provides NNN with a stable and predictable income stream, minimizing direct operational costs. The company's revenue is further bolstered by strategically acquiring properties with high-performing tenants, which can enhance occupancy rates and rental income. Additionally, NNN may engage in property sales or acquisitions that can generate capital gains or strategic portfolio realignment, further contributing to its earnings.

National Retail Properties Earnings Call Summary

Earnings Call Date: Feb 11, 2025 | % Change Since: -1.31% | Next Earnings Date: May 1, 2025
Earnings Call Sentiment Neutral
The earnings call reflected a company in a stable position with solid performance in acquisitions, dividend growth, and maintaining a high occupancy rate. However, challenges with tenant bankruptcies and flat quarterly growth metrics were noted. The sentiment is balanced with optimistic guidance and a strong balance sheet offsetting the tenant-related issues.
Highlights
Steady Core FFO and AFFO Growth
NNN delivered 1.8% core FFO growth for 2024 and a 2.8% increase in AFFO per share, in line with expectations and at the top of the previous guidance range.
High Occupancy Rate
The year concluded with a strong 98.5% occupancy rate, reflecting successful management despite challenges.
Successful Acquisitions and Dispositions
NNN invested $217 million in 31 new properties with an initial cap rate of 7.6% and sold nearly $150 million at a 7.3% cap, optimizing the portfolio through strategic acquisitions and dispositions.
Strong Balance Sheet and Liquidity
NNN ended the year with no outstanding amounts on a $1.2 billion bank line, maintaining a healthy leverage position with a net debt to gross book assets ratio of 40.5%.
Dividend Increase Streak
The company achieved 35 consecutive years of annual dividend increases, emphasizing shareholder value.
Lowlights
Tenant Bankruptcy Challenges
Badcock Furniture and Frisch's faced significant issues, leading to lease rejections and a temporary decline in occupancy.
Flat Quarterly Core FFO and AFFO
Quarterly core FFO and AFFO results of $0.82 per share were flat compared to the previous year, indicating stagnant growth for the quarter.
Credit Loss Concerns
Guidance for 2025 includes 60 basis points of rent loss, slightly below historical levels but still a concern given recent tenant bankruptcies.
Company Guidance
In the NNN REIT, Inc. Fourth Quarter 2024 Earnings Call, several key metrics were highlighted, reflecting their strategic performance in 2024 and guiding expectations for 2025. NNN REIT reported a 1.8% growth in core FFO for 2024 and a strong acquisition volume of over $550 million, maintaining an occupancy rate of 98.5%. Dispositions were executed at a cap rate 40 basis points lower than acquisition yields, contributing to a robust portfolio. The company anticipates between $500 million to $600 million in acquisitions and $80 million to $120 million in dispositions for 2025. The weighted average debt maturity stands at 12.1 years, and the AFFO dividend payout ratio for 2024 was 68.2%. Core FFO per share is forecasted to be between $3.33 and $3.38 for 2025, with AFFO per share expected within $3.39 to $3.44. The guidance reflects strategic goals such as maintaining long-term value and a top-tier payout ratio, alongside a disciplined acquisition and disposition strategy.

National Retail Properties Corporate Events

Executive/Board Changes
National Retail Properties Announces CFO Transition Plan
Neutral
Jan 10, 2025

NNN REIT, Inc. announced the retirement of Kevin B. Habicht, their Executive Vice President, Chief Financial Officer, and Board member, effective March 31, 2025. Habicht will assist the company with transitional matters post-retirement. Vincent H. Chao has been appointed as Habicht’s successor, bringing extensive public company and investment banking experience. The company outlined a comprehensive severance plan for its executives, highlighting the terms of equity award vesting and severance payments in various termination scenarios.
